February study
topics:
February 11--We will study Rahab. "Rahab was both
clever and wise. She saw judgment coming and was able to
devise an escape plan for herself and her family. As
soon as she heard what God had done for the Israelites,
she cast her lot with his people, risking her life in an
act of faith." (Women of the Bible, Jean E. Syswerda, p.
59) February 25--Our group will discuss the
prophetess Deborah. "Her vision of the world was shaped
not by the political situation of her day but by her
relationship with God. Though women in the ancient world
did not usually become political leaders, Deborah was
just the leader Israel needed--a prophetess who heard
God and believed him, whose courage aroused the people,
enabling them to throw off foreign oppression." (Women
of the Bible, Jean E,. Syswerda, p. 63)
